一樣的和前面路由鈎子類似的步驟 首先在demo下面的components下面新建一個test.vue組件 test組件代碼 helloWord組件代碼 先從helloword跳到test可以看到控制台打印 再從test跳到helloword可以看到打印 ...
Vue導航守衛以我自己的理解就是監聽頁面進入,修改,和離開的功能。每個守衛接受三個參數 to: Route: 即將要進入的目標路由對象 from: Route: 當前導航正要離開的路由 next: Function: 一定要調用該方法來 resolve 這個鈎子。執行效果依賴 next 方法的調用參數。 next : 進行管道中的下一個鈎子。如果全部鈎子執行完了,則導航的狀態就是 confirme ...
2019-03-09 20:44 0 889 推薦指數:
一樣的和前面路由鈎子類似的步驟 首先在demo下面的components下面新建一個test.vue組件 test組件代碼 helloWord組件代碼 先從helloword跳到test可以看到控制台打印 再從test跳到helloword可以看到打印 ...
1.vue組件級路由鈎子函數(beforeRouteEnter/beforeRouteUpdate/beforeRouteLeave):http://www.menvscode.com/detail/5a28b74c10c98d0e654c1bce 2.vue使用vue ...
項目中有個頁面需要用戶離開時提示用戶,否則會丟失一些數據,vue有個組件內的守衛剛好合適,先上官網例子: 看起來簡潔明了,但是直接拿到項目中去,會發現沒有觸發,ps(項目用ts); 還需要在該組件加行代碼: ...
官方文檔 導航守衛其實也是路由守衛,也可以是路由攔截,我們可以通過路由攔截,來判斷用戶是否登錄,該頁面用戶是否有權限瀏覽,需要結合meta來實現 vue中路由守衛一共有三種,一個全局路由守衛,一個是組件內路由守衛,一個是router獨享守衛 所謂的路由守衛可以簡單的理解為一座房子的門口的保安 ...
每個守衛方法接收三個參數: to: 即將要進入的目標 路由對象 from:當前導航正要離開的路由 next:: 放行 ...
如果我們要做一個根據頁面改變標題可以直接在當前頁面直接寫 這樣寫即可 也可以根據路由守衛進行更改,這里我設置全局守衛進行更改 在路由設置標題 在路由時使用前置守衛 vue2老版的 這是老板的vue2的方式,vue3里沒有next()放行 ...
在VUE官方文檔中有寫到 ‘導航”表示路由正在發生改變’,正如其名,vue-router 提供的導航守衛主要用來通過跳轉或取消的方式守衛導航。有多種機會植入路由導航過程中:全局的, 單個路由獨享的, 或者組件級的。 每個守衛方法接收三個參數: to:即將要進入的目標路由對象 from ...
正如其名,vue-router 提供的導航守衛主要用來通過跳轉或取消的方式守衛導航。有多種機會植入路由導航過程中:全局的, 單個路由獨享的, 或者組件級的。 在講解導航守衛前,我們需要理解幾個參數: to: Route: 即將要進入的目標 路由對象 from: Route: 當前導航正要離開 ...